牛津词典
noun
- 新陈代谢
the chemical processes in living things that change food, etc. into energy and materials for growth- The body's metabolism is slowed down by extreme cold.
严寒可以使身体新陈代谢的速度下降。
- The body's metabolism is slowed down by extreme cold.
柯林斯词典
- 新陈代谢
Yourmetabolismis the way that chemical processes in your body cause food to be used in an efficient way, for example to make new cells and to give you energy.
英英释义
noun
- the organic processes (in a cell or organism) that are necessary for life
- the marked and rapid transformation of a larva into an adult that occurs in some animals
